The Grand Ducal Police have reported two arrests carried out in Luxembourg City’s station district on Monday 10 November 2025.
According to the police, in the late afternoon officers were alerted to a shop theft at a store on Avenue de la Gare. A person had reportedly stolen several cosmetic products and pieces of jewellery. The suspected perpetrator was promptly located by a police patrol, and the stolen goods were recovered. On the orders of the public prosecutor’s office, the woman was arrested and brought before the investigating judge on the morning of Tuesday 11 November 2025.
Later that evening, at around 21:50, police officers encountered a man on Rue du Fort Elisabeth in the same district. As an arrest warrant had been issued against him, the officers took him into custody. Following a medical examination, he was transferred to the detention facility in Sanem (CPU).
